Yesterday afternoon, Governor Lee expanded his previous state of emergency declaration with an updated statement “strongly discouraging” gatherings in the state of Tennessee numbering more than 250 people. He also urged congregations throughout the state to “consider alternatives to traditional services by utilizing livestreams, pre-recorded messages and other electronic means.”
Also yesterday afternoon, the President of the United States declared Sunday, March 15th to be a National Day of Prayer in response to the growing Coronavirus pandemic in our country and around the world. After prayer and discussion in a specially-called meeting last evening, the Elders of our church have decided to support both of these requests from our Governor and our President.
Therefore, we WILL NOT be holding our regularly scheduled services or groups or ABFs at West Park this Sunday, but will provide a livestream worship service available on West Park’s Facebook page at 11:00am that will focus on prayer to God on behalf of our nation, community and congregation. This service will also be recorded and made available on our website on Sunday afternoon.
